本答案对应课程为:点我自动跳转查看
本课程起止时间为:2020-09-21到2021-01-17
本篇答案更新状态:已完结

第1讲 C语言概述 第一章 C语言概述—–单元测试

1、 问题:以下叙述中错误的是( )。
选项:
A:计算机不能直接执行用C语言编写的源程序
B:C语言源程序经编译程序编译后生成的后缀为.obj的文件是一个二进制文件
C:后缀为.obj的文件经连接程序连接后生成的后缀为.exe的文件是一个二进制文件
D:后缀为.obj和.exe的二进制文件都可以直接执行
答案: 【后缀为.obj和.exe的二进制文件都可以直接执行

2、 问题:以下叙述中错误的是( )。
选项:
A:C程序中必须有一个main()函数,C程序是从main()函数的第一条语句开始执行的
B:非主函数都是在执行主函数时通过函数调用或嵌套调用而得以执行的
C:C程序中的main()函数必须放在程序的开始位置
D:C程序中的main()函数位置可以任意指定
答案: 【C程序中的main()函数必须放在程序的开始位置

3、 问题:分析程序的运行结果,有以下程序:main()
{
int a=0,b=0;
a=10; /给a赋值
b=20; 给b赋值
/
printf(“a+b=%d”,a+b); /输出计算结果/
}
选项:
A:a+b=10
B:a+b=30
C:30
D:20
答案: 【a+b=30

4、 问题:以下叙述中正确的是( )。
选项:
A:构成C程序的基本单位是函数
B:可以在一个函数中定义另一个函数
C:main()函数必须放在其他函数之前
D:所有被调用的函数一定要在调用之前进行定义
答案: 【构成C程序的基本单位是函数

5、 问题:以下叙述中错误的是( )。
选项:
A:C语言源程序经编译程序编译后,生成后缀为.obj的目标程序
B:C语言源程序经编译、连接步骤后才能形成一个可执行的.exe文件
C:用C语言编写的源程序,以ASCII码的形式存放在一个文本文件中
D:C程序中的所有可执行语句和非执行语句最终都能被转换成二进制的机器指令
答案: 【C程序中的所有可执行语句和非执行语句最终都能被转换成二进制的机器指令

6、 问题:以下叙述中正确的是( )。
选项:
A:C程序中注释部分可以出现在程序中任意合适的地方
B:花括号“{”和“}”只能作为函数体的定界符
C:构成C程序的基本单位是函数,所有函数名都可以由用户命名
D:分号是C语言之间的分隔符,不是语句的一部分
答案: 【C程序中注释部分可以出现在程序中任意合适的地方

7、 问题:C 语言是一种非结构化程序设计语言。
选项:
A:正确
B:错误
答案: 【错误

8、 问题:C 语言的应用比较广泛 , 不仅可用来编写应用软件 , 而且可用来编写系统软件。
选项:
A:正确
B:错误
答案: 【正确

9、 问题:C程序中,每个语句和数据定义的最后必须有一个 。
答案: 【(以下答案任选其一都对)分号;
;

10、 问题:开发一个C程序,一般要经历编辑、编译、 、运行4个步骤。
答案: 【连接

第2讲 基本数据类型 C语言数据类型——单元测试

1、 问题:下列数据中属于“字符串常量”的是(  )。
选项:
A:“a”
B:{abc}
C:’a’
D:‘abc‘
答案: 【“a”

2、 问题:在PC机中,‟‟在内存占用的字节数是(  )
选项:
A:1
B:2
C:3
D:4
答案: 【2

3、 问题:在PC机中,”a\xff” 在内存占用的字节数是(  )
选项:
A:5
B:6
C:3
D:4
答案: 【3

4、 问题:字符串”\”ABCD\””在内存占用的字节数是(  )。
选项:
A:4
B:6
C:7
D:8
答案: 【7

5、 问题:在C语言中,合法的长整型常数是(  )
选项:
A:0L
B:0.054838743
C:4962710
D:2.1869e10 
答案: 【0L

6、 问题:在C语言中,合法的短整型常数是(  )
选项:
A:0L
B:0821
C:40000
D:0x2a
答案: 【0x2a

7、 问题:下列数据中,不属于“字符常量”的是( )
选项:
A:‘\a’
B:’\160′
C:’070′
D:’t’
答案: 【‘070’

8、 问题:字符型常量在内存存放的是( )
选项:
A:BCD代码值
B:ASCII代码值
C:内码值
D:十进制值
答案: 【ASCII代码值

9、 问题:在C语言中能用八进制表示的数据类型是( )
选项:
A:整型,字符型
B:整型,实型
C:字符型,实型
D:字符型,整型,实型
答案: 【整型,字符型

10、 问题:以下选项中不正确的转义字符是( )
选项:
A:’\m’
B:’\f’
C:’ ” ‘
D:’\x56’
答案: 【‘\m’

11、 问题:在C语言中,整型数据和字符型数据在任何情况下都可以通用。
选项:
A:正确
B:错误
答案: 【错误
分析:【在C语言中,字符型数据占1个字节,在范围内是与整型通用。超过范围就不可以了。】

12、 问题:在C语言中,用户标识符sum与SUM是相同的。
选项:
A:正确
B:错误
答案: 【错误
分析:【在C语言中,用户标识符区分大小写。】

13、 问题:在C语言中,使用标识符PI表示常量3.14的命令是: #define PI 3.14
选项:
A:正确
B:错误
答案: 【正确

14、 问题:在C语言中,下面定义语句是正确的。 int a=b=c=7;
选项:
A:正确
B:错误
答案: 【错误
分析:【int a=b=c=7; 变量b,c没有定义。修改成 int a=7,b=7,c=7;就正确了。】

本门课程剩余章节答案为付费内容
本文章不含期末不含主观题!!
本文章不含期末不含主观题!!
支付后可长期查看
有疑问请添加客服QQ 2356025045反馈
如遇卡顿看不了请换个浏览器即可打开
请看清楚了再购买哦,电子资源购买后不支持退款哦

   

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注